Output 64a71272bc9b1da50f24a060b388a26acf521409612016e1e4cbf9c8ea3a9198:1

value
1725317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f5c1892e9ea118e3a0bd6a55441d63e1f31cfa OP_EQUAL
address
3DStpXMowL1us184kyw4CzmQioyiWU6Rur
transaction
64a71272bc9b1da50f24a060b388a26acf521409612016e1e4cbf9c8ea3a9198
spent
true